Fort Stewart offers significant potential for agribusiness development. Georgia’s robust agricultural sector contributes over $74 billion annually to the state’s economy, with key commodities including cotton, peanuts, and poultry. Moreover, stakeholders can leverage research-backed insights and dynamic data from the Georgia Ag Impact Report to support and enhance agribusiness ventures in the region. Fort Stewart’s location, approximately 41 miles southwest of Savannah, also provides access to major transportation routes and markets. The combination of available land, existing agricultural programs, access to crucial research data, and proximity to urban centers creates a favorable environment for innovative agribusiness ventures that can leverage both local resources and the fort’s infrastructure.
